The reasons why E-wallet Payments Have Changed UK Casino Banking

For years, UK casino deposits were primarily made via debit cards and bank transfers. E-wallets transformed that because they eliminate the direct link between a casino transaction and a high-street bank statement. Instead of a casino name appearing next to a deposit, you see a payment provider reference, which many players favor for budgeting and discretion. E-wallets also usually process deposits instantly and withdrawals faster than traditional banking, especially where the casino has automated e-wallet approvals. At Lucky Start Casino, the prominence of e-wallets implies the brand recognizes that UK players increasingly anticipate payment methods that match mobile banking speed.

We see another reason for the shift: control. An e-wallet can contain a separate balance, which enables you create a hard limit on gambling spend without tapping into a current account. Many UK players deposit a fixed amount into PayPal or Skrill at the start of the week and pause when the balance reaches zero. That is hardly a substitute for responsible gambling tools, but it acts as a practical budgeting layer. E-wallets also reduce the need to enter card details repeatedly, which decreases the risk of stored payment information being exposed. For an online casino, supporting these methods demonstrates a focus on player convenience and modern cashier design.

E-wallet Security and User Safety in the UK

Safety is the primary reason many UK players opt for e-wallets. The casino never gets your bank login or full card number; instead, the payment is authorised through the e-wallet provider’s secure environment. This minimises the damage if a casino database is compromised. E-wallet providers also use two-factor authentication, encryption, and transaction monitoring to flag unusual activity. At Lucky Start Casino, we expect standard SSL encryption and responsible gambling controls such as deposit limits, time-outs, and self-exclusion, which are part of the UK licensing framework. We also seek clear licensing information in the site footer.

However, e-wallets are not a permit to ignore basic account hygiene. Use a unique password, enable two-factor authentication on both the casino and e-wallet accounts, and never share verification codes. Also confirm that the casino displays its UK Gambling Commission licence number and terms before depositing. Bonus Qualification and Digital Wallet Transactions

A key area where e-wallet deposits require attention is bonus terms. Various introductory promotions, reload bonuses, and free spins might exclude Skrill or Neteller deposits because operators have observed higher bonus abuse through those channels historically. PayPal is more often treated like a card, but that is not certain. Before claiming any Lucky Start Casino promotion, open the offer terms and search for a list of excluded payment methods. If e-wallets are excluded, you can either use a different payment method or accept that the deposit will not qualify for the bonus.

Wagering requirements work the same once a bonus is credited, regardless of payment method. The key is to know whether your deposit method affects eligibility before you proceed. We also recommend checking whether the casino demands the same method for bonus-related withdrawals. If you deposit with Neteller and later withdraw by bank transfer, you could need to provide extra verification. In most cases, using the same e-wallet for deposit and withdrawal makes the process smoother and lowers the likelihood of a delayed cashout. This is especially relevant for larger withdrawals.

Deposits: Ceilings, Timing and Frequent Issues

Deposit limits change by payment processor and by player account tier, so we cannot give one set figure for Lucky Start Casino. Usually, e-wallet minimum deposits fall between £10 and £20, while maximum limits are greater than many bank cards. The cashier will display the allowable range once you pick your method. Processing for e-wallet deposits is typically instant, but the first deposit may take marginally longer if the casino runs additional verification. We recommend starting with a small test deposit to check the method works before sending larger sums if you prefer extra caution.

Common friction points include a funding source that has not been validated, an e-wallet balance in a different currency, or a card issuer that blocks the wallet top-up. UK banks do not normally block e-wallet gambling deposits, but some consumer card products have their own limitations. If a deposit doesn’t go through at Lucky Start Casino, look at your e-wallet balance first, then ensure that your account is fully verified. In many cases, the issue is on the wallet side rather than the casino side. Changing to another e-wallet or reaching support can fix the problem quickly.

Payouts: Identity Check, Handling and What Slows Cashouts

Cashouts are where e-wallets demonstrate their biggest advantage over bank transfer. Once a withdrawal request is cleared, funds often reach an e-wallet within a few hours, though the casino’s internal review can add time. At Lucky Start Casino, the withdrawal process usually involves an account verification step before the first cashout. After that, repeat withdrawals tend to go more quickly, especially when the player employs the same e-wallet method that was used for depositing. This is another reason to finalize verification early and maintain your e-wallet details consistent. A mismatch between deposit and withdrawal method can trigger additional review.

Identity verification

Before executing a first withdrawal, Lucky Start Casino will usually require proof of identity, address, and sometimes payment method ownership https://luckystartt.com. This is a UK regulatory requirement meant to prevent fraud and underage gambling. You may have to upload a photo ID, a recent utility bill or bank statement, and a screenshot of your e-wallet account indicating your name. The review can last a few hours to a couple of days. Finishing this step early, rather than waiting until you want to cash out, minimizes the chance of delay when your balance is at its highest.

The duration e-wallet withdrawals actually take

There are three separate stages: casino approval, e-wallet processing, and bank transfer if you move money out. Casino approval can extend from a few hours to 48 hours depending on volume and your verification status. Once the casino sends the funds, P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ller usually get them quickly, often within minutes or a few hours. The final bank transfer may add one to three business days. We suggest withdrawing to the same e-wallet you deposited from, because mismatched methods can cause additional checks. This also makes the withdrawal chain easier to trace.

In what manner E-wallet Casino Payments Actually Work

When discussing e-wallet payments, we refer to a digital account that holds funds and links with your bank account, card, or other funding source. To make a deposit at Lucky Start Casino, you need an active e-wallet account that is verified and funded. The casino does not see your bank login details; it only receives authorisation from the e-wallet provider. This separation is why e-wallets are often described as a buffer between your bank and the casino. Once the e-wallet is ready, the deposit process is easy, but the setup steps are more important than many players expect.

Setting up an e-wallet

To begin, choose a provider that supports UK residents and create an account with your name, address, and contact details. You will normally need to verify your identity with a passport, driving licence, or similar document. Then link a debit card or bank account. Some e-wallets also allow you to fund via bank transfer or another card. The verification step can take a few minutes or up to a day according to the provider. Once funded, test the wallet with a small transfer before using it for casino play. This avoids surprises later.

The transaction flow at Lucky Start Casino

Within the Lucky Start Casino cashier, you select your e-wallet, enter a deposit amount, and are redirected to the provider’s secure login page. You confirm the payment there, and the provider returns you to the casino. The deposit should appear in your player balance within seconds, though occasional provider outages or security checks can delay it. For withdrawals, the flow is reversed: Lucky Start Casino approves the cashout and sends the funds to your e-wallet account. PayPal

PayPal is the most widely recognised e-wallet among UK players. Its advantages are robust buyer protection processes, broad acceptance, and a sleek mobile app. For casino deposits, PayPal transactions usually process instantly, and withdrawals that are accepted by the casino often arrive in PayPal within hours rather than days. One limitation is that PayPal has stricter policies with some gambling merchants, so occasional deposit declines can occur if your account is not fully verified or if a security flag is activated. We advise ensuring your PayPal account verified with a confirmed bank account and phone number before using it at Lucky Start Casino.

Skrill

Skrill has long been a favourite choice for online gaming because it is built with digital merchants in mind. It supports multiple currencies, which is helpful if you hold balances in pounds but occasionally play on platforms that pay in euros. Skrill deposits are usually instant, and the withdrawal experience is usually faster than bank transfer, although Skrill may apply fees for certain transfers or currency conversions. Some promotions bar Skrill deposits from bonus eligibility, so check the terms before claiming a welcome offer. In our view, Skrill is best for players who want a gaming-focused wallet with predictable casino integration.

Neteller

Neteller functions in a similar space to Skrill and pertains to the same parent group, but it has its own fee structure and reward system. It is widely accepted at online casinos and often delivers well for high-frequency players who deposit and withdraw regularly. Neteller’s VIP or loyalty tiers can lower fees over time, which matters if you move larger volumes. The drawback is that first-time users may consider the fee structure less transparent than PayPal. At Lucky Start Casino, Neteller is a reliable middle option when you want rapid casino transfers and do not mind occasional fees.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is it secure to use an e-wallet at Lucky Start Casino?

E-wallets provide safety when you use a verified account and the casino is licensed. The provider handles your financial credentials, so the casino does not receive your bank login or full card number. Activate two-factor authentication on both accounts and confirm that Lucky Start Casino displays its UK licensing details. No payment method eliminates all risk, but e-wallets add a valuable separation layer between your bank and the casino.

Are e-wallet deposits instant?

In most cases, yes. Once you approve the payment in your e-wallet app, the casino should deposit your balance within seconds. The first deposit may be slightly slower while the casino validates your account. Occasional provider outages or security checks can also hold up a payment. If a deposit does not arrive after a few minutes, examine your e-wallet transaction history before contacting support.

Can I withdraw to a different e-wallet than I used for deposit?

It is possible, but not recommended. Casinos usually demand deposits and withdrawals to use the same method where available, partly to prevent fraud and money laundering. If you deposit with PayPal and try to withdraw to Neteller, the casino may ask for additional verification or refuse the request. Using the same e-wallet ensures the process faster and more predictable.

Do e-wallet deposits qualify for casino bonuses?

Not always. Some promotions exclude Skrill, Neteller, or other e-wallets from bonus eligibility. PayPal is less commonly excluded, but you should not presume. Review the offer terms at Lucky Start Casino before accepting any welcome bonus, reload bonus, or free spins. If a method is excluded, the casino may still allow the deposit, but you will not obtain the advertised promotion.

How should I proceed if an e-wallet withdrawal is delayed?

First, check your casino account to see whether the withdrawal is pending, approved, or rejected. If it is pending, the casino is still checking it, and this can require up to 48 hours. If it is approved, check your e-wallet account directly. If the status shows approved but no funds have been received after 24 hours, get in touch with Lucky Start Casino support with your transaction reference.
